Hey there, I'm Annie, a charming grey-faced sweetheart on a quest to find my forever home! When it comes to people, I'm an absolute lovebug who craves affection and enjoys being in close proximity. I thrive on attention and would be overjoyed to have all your love and care to myself. I must admit, I'm not the biggest fan of other animals, so I would prefer to be the only furry friend in the household. Apart from cuddling up with you, I also relish going on leisurely walks and snuggling up in cozy, oversized beds. Animal Rescue League of Berks County (Berks ARL) is a progressive animal shelter that cares for approximately 5000 animals a year. In addition to our adoption program, Berks ARL has strong foster care and volunteer programs to help meet the needs of the pets in our care.
